Plans to create a vehicle repair and MOT testing pods in the car park at Morrisons in Netherfield have been submitted to Gedling Borough Council.
An In‘n’Out Autocentre and and Xpress which offer repairs and MOTs could all be coming to the supermarket car park.
49 parking spaces would be removed from the existing 440 in the car park to make way for the new repair pods.
Whittam Cox Architects have been commissioned to create the new car repair village by Morrisons.
They said: “The scheme seeks to revitalise the existing Morrisons car park by offering more choice to customers and generating new employment opportunities through the provision of IN’n’OUT Autocentre and Xpress Centre pods.
“Morrisons hope that the advantages of this proposal as well as the overall benefits to the local community will be supported.”
